Convicted Fake Ex-Soldier Nabbed For Kidnapping, Phone Theft

A 42-year-old suspected army impersonator, Kingsley Wanogho, has been arrested for allegedly abducting a young man in the Ikeja area of Lagos State.

The suspect reportedly abandoned the victim on the Third Mainland Bridge and fled with his iPhone 13.

He was nabbed by operatives of the Rapid Response Squad (RRS), a unit of the Lagos State Police Command.

The suspect, a dismissed army sergeant and ex-convict, was arrested at Ikeja Underbridge by police operatives after being spotted by one of his victims around Computer Village, Ikeja on Saturday.

“Preliminary investigations revealed that the suspect on 30th December 2024 accused his victim of stumbling on him. He claimed he lost a gold ring in the process and that his victim must produce the ring for him.

“Wanogho, thereafter, told his victim, Solomon, that he was an army officer, displaying his identification card. It was further alleged that Wanogho told his victim that if he couldn’t produce his gold ring, he was going to take him to army barracks in Oshodi.

“Investigations revealed that it was at this point that the suspect invited an accomplice on a motorcycle and hauled his victim on a bike. And, on the pretext that they were taking the victim to Army Cantonment, they drove him to Third Mainland Bridge, collected his iPhone 13 and money, and abandoned him there,” RRS said in a statement on Wednesday.

According to RRS, investigations also revealed that Wanogho sold the iPhone 13 for N150,000:00 in Computer Village, Ikeja.

Further investigations revealed the suspect was arrested last year in Ikeja and imprisoned over a similar crime.
“Recovered from him were a Nigerian Army fez cap and a Nigerian Army fake identity card.
“The suspect has been transferred to CP’s Special Squad for further investigation,” the statement added.
